Blazon

Differenced Arms for Noémie Lambert, daughter of Patrice Lambert

The Arms of Patrice Lambert debruised in the dexter chief by a butterfly volant; this individual will inherit the Arms of the Recipient following his death;


Symbolism

Differenced Arms for Noémie Lambert, daughter of Patrice Lambert

The butterfly is dependent on its environment and suggests that life is fragile. Therefore it symbolizes Noémie’s career in biology and environmental studies. The ephemeral quality of butterflies makes this an appropriate non-permanent symbol of cadency.
